Effects of Virtual Reality Exercises on Individuals With Peripheral Artery Disease

Sponsor: Dokuz Eylul University

View on ClinicalTrials.gov

Summary

The aim of this study is to investigate the effects of virtual reality exercises on lower extremity skin temperature, arterial stiffness, gait parameters and enjoyment of exercise in individuals with peripheral arterial disease.

Official title: Examination of the Effects of Virtual Reality Exercises on Lower Extremity Skin Temperature, Arterial Stiffness, Gait Parameters and Enjoyment of Exercise in Individuals With Peripheral Arterial Disease
